What companies run services between Istanbul, Turkey and Ischgl, Austria?

There is no direct connection from Istanbul to Ischgl. However, you can take the train to Gayrettepe, take the train to Istanbul Airport, walk to Istanbul (IST) airport, fly to Zurich Airport (ZRH), walk to Zürich Flughafen, take the train to Zürich HB, walk to Zuerich Hb, take the train to Landeck-Zams, walk to Landeck-Zams Bahnhof C, then take the line 260 bus to Ischgl Tunnel Prenner A.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Istanbul to Ischgl Therme via Munich central bus station, Innsbruck Südbahnstraße, Innsbruck Hauptbahnhof, Landeck-Zams, and Landeck-Zams Bahnhof C in around 29h 40m.
